Scarborough Streets Festival will be returning for a second outing later in the year.
The success of the event this weekend has lead organisers to plan a further two day event in the Autumn.
Festival Director - Julian Caddy hopes the October outing for Scarborough Streets will bring more people to the town.
"It makes people want to come into the town centre. You know how difficult it is right now for the town centre businesses everyone's shopping online and doing whatever they're doing from their sofa at home. I think having animated things going on in the town centre makes a massive difference for that.
And actually with that, we are doing another Scarborough Streets in the autumn this year. So in October, we're doing another two day street festival again for that very reason, because it's a little bit quieter.
The weathers may be slightly changing and we'll be bringing people into town again. "
Julian added his hope that the festival will also see more local people getting involved in events.
"I want the festivals, the Scarborough Fair Festivals to be owned by the people of Scarborough. That's really the bottom line.
.And if we carry on doing the Scarborough Fair for years to come, that's how it will evolve, because then it stays relevant. 'cause the last thing we want is to have people. Seeing stuff and they think, oh, what's that? I don't wanna see that.
But it's things, seeing things and having things which people engage with and can take part in and learn something as well and happen upon it. And they go, oh, I didn't know. I didn't know I. Like this. And then they might end up going to buy a ticket to go and see a show or learn a new skill.
And now who knows lives could be changed by it. And I think it's really important, "

This weekend's Street Festival will now be followed by three other festivals are in Scarborough this summer as part of the 2025 Scarborough Fair.
Scarborough Fringe runs from Friday 13th June to Sunday 22nd June and includes includes comedy, live music, dance, theatre, spoken word, workshops and family shows in venues large and small.
Scarborough Art takes place between Saturday 5th July and Sunday 3rd August, offering a mix of exhibitions, open studios and workshops, taking place across Scarborough and beyond.
Scarborough Extreme is a three-day extravaganza of action sports, and music from Sound of Scarborough from Saturday 12th to Monday 14th July.
